I object to the Sunnica Energy Farm project for the following reasons: • Loss of arable land, impact on local farmers and food supply, loss of agricultural jobs • Unknown technology, questionable sourcing - recycling of batteries at end of use could cause environmental damage • Over-exaggerated energy projections, especially given the size of the proposed development - and the insignificance of ground mounted solar energy to UK power generation • Fire hazards • Harm to landscape and surrounding area, impact on nature / environment and deterring of visitors to local area • Impact on infrastructure, transport and access • Solar panels on unused industrial roofspace would be preferable to using productive farmland
